Rights of contracted employees
I am employed on a contractual basis. According to labour law I understand that irrespective of my contractual status I should be treated as any other employee and thus eligible for the same benefits. All permanent employees have received a year end increase but all those on contract have not. Are they able to do this?

Independent contractors are not employees in terms of section 213 of the Labour Relations Act. If you however believe that you are indeed an employee, my advice is that you address the non payment of benefit issue with your employer. Also revisit your contract of employment, thoroughly. Thank you.
